ncu or ncu-cli programs fails to launch with the following error

ncu --help
ERROR : nsight-compute directory is not found under /opt/cuda/integration/nsight-compute/../ or /opt/nvidia. Nsight Compute is not installed on your system.

Steps to reproduce:
Install cuda-tools package and run `ncu --help` or `ncu-cli --help` command.
